Output d51f16da0d7cc85a3adda4ca7c061e6c7e04e8cf22effaa4ad6bd0e856bb7d45:6

value
7569457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7860011001f00600cb60e4f14474bdc698885f9 OP_EQUAL
address
3JRQ79ekFw31EeFCzweNpL7iLr6cESehJv
transaction
d51f16da0d7cc85a3adda4ca7c061e6c7e04e8cf22effaa4ad6bd0e856bb7d45
spent
true